Output baf95bb80a5b95673b20ad638ec316077921ce07651169ab86c56fb24f4de38e:0

value
152537
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c482720c73571e648bdbfe6729b5d254c7bf4b2 OP_EQUALVERIFY OP_CHECKSIG
address
17xLnr6wpkaRTwMJ9UZHkYSjrQr3KADp7s
transaction
baf95bb80a5b95673b20ad638ec316077921ce07651169ab86c56fb24f4de38e
confirmations
53216
spent
true